How Social Stress Expands Its Territory

Untreated social nervousness follows a predictable sample of encroachment into ever more broader areas of everyday living. What starts as discomfort all through massive gatherings steadily extends to lesser social circles. Stress about public Talking expands to fear of Talking in team meetings. Issue about declaring the "wrong issue" to strangers evolves into monitoring every single word with near relatives and buddies.

Your brain, repeatedly strengthened by avoidance behaviors, results in being hypersensitive to likely social threats—perceived judgment, criticism, or rejection. Actual physical signs intensify with Each individual exposure: the racing coronary heart, too much sweating, trembling voice, racing feelings, and too much to handle urge to escape. These physiological responses even further reinforce the belief that social scenarios are truly threatening.

Numerous clients explain this progression as observing their world steadily agreement—declining profession alternatives that include presentation or networking, restricting relationships to only by far the most comfy interactions, and finally experiencing loneliness Even with their endeavours to prevent social soreness. The isolation supposed as safety will become its own kind of struggling.

How Scientific Psychologists Exclusively Deal with Social Nervousness

Clinical psychologists convey specialised skills to social nervousness therapy that differs significantly from typical supportive counseling. Working with evidence-primarily based strategies specially designed for social anxiousness ailment, they assist dismantle the complicated architecture of ideas, feelings, and behaviors protecting your social distress.

Therapy ordinarily starts with a radical assessment of your distinct social anxiousness styles. Which scenarios trigger quite possibly the most intensive reactions? What thoughts mechanically arise? What avoidance behaviors became habitual? This comprehensive being familiar with permits your psychologist to produce a remedy approach precisely customized to your preferences.

C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T), specifically effective for social stress, allows you recognize and obstacle the distorted thinking designs fueling your social fears. These are not merely irrational feelings to generally be dismissed but deeply ingrained beliefs that call for systematic restructuring. Your psychologist will guide you thru recognizing assumptions like intellect-reading through ("All people can convey to I'm anxious"), catastrophizing ("I will wholly freeze up"), and personalizing ("They're all judging me negatively").

Graduated exposure therapy—thoroughly designed to Construct social self esteem incrementally—permits you to exercise significantly difficult social conditions inside of a supportive therapeutic framework. Unlike nicely-which means tips to "just place yourself available," this structured strategy assures Every single action builds on past successes, little by little growing your comfort and ease zone without the need of too much to handle your coping means.

Social skills training might be incorporated when anxiousness has limited opportunities to develop snug conversation styles. These are not artificial scripts but practical strategies for navigating discussions, taking care more info of silences, and expressing by yourself authentically.
